Overview of Noi Bai International Airport (HAN)

Noi Bai International Airport (HAN) is the second largest air gateway in Vietnam, located approximately 28km north of Hanoi’s city center. The airport operates with two main terminals:

  • Terminal 1 (T1 – Domestic Terminal): Handles domestic flights.

  • Terminal 2 (T2 – International Terminal): Handles all international arrivals and departures.

Crucial Note: If you are an international passenger, your flight will arrive, and you will complete your entry procedures at Terminal 2.

Where to Find the Noi Bai Immigration Counter (HAN)

As soon as you disembark your flight at International Terminal T2, simply follow the signs.

1. The Route After Landing

Upon exiting the plane and walking through the jet bridge or taking the shuttle bus, you will enter the arrival hall area of Terminal T2.

  • Step 1: Follow Signs for "Arrivals" / "Immigration".

    • The signage is clear and posted in both Vietnamese and English.

    • You will walk a short distance, possibly taking an escalator or elevator down to the procedure level.

  • Step 2: Locate the "Landing Visa Counter" (For Visa On Arrival Applicants Only).

    • If you already hold an E-visa or qualify for visa exemption, skip this step and head directly to the immigration checkpoint.
    • If you require a Visa On Arrival (VOA), this counter is typically positioned before the main immigration checkpoint. This is where you submit your Visa Approval Letter, completed NA1 form, passport photos, and pay the stamping fee in cash (USD or VND).

  • Step 3: Proceed to the Main Noi Bai Immigration Counter Area.

    • Foreigners (All Passports): The general lane for most international visitors.

    • Diplomatic/Aviation Personnel: Priority lanes.

    • Vietnamese Passports: Lanes dedicated to Vietnamese citizens.

    • This is the passport control area, featuring multiple queuing lanes, which are usually clearly marked:

2. Precise Location within Terminal T2

The Ha Noi airport immigration counter is located on the 2nd Floor of Terminal T2, immediately after the arrival gates and before the baggage claim area.

Pro Tips: Always have your Passport and Printed E-visa (or the stamped visa) ready in hand. The Immigration Officer will verify your documents and place the entry stamp in your passport.

Tips for Speeding Up Clearing Immigration at Noi Bai

While the immigration process at Noi Bai is simple, wait times can range from 15 minutes to over an hour, especially during peak hours (often midday and late evening).

1. Prepare Your Documents Thoroughly:

  • Passport: Must be valid for at least 6 months and have at least 1 blank page for stamping.

  • E-visa (if applicable): Have a printed copy.

  • Visa On Arrival: Prepare your Visa Approval Letter, two 4x6cm photos, and the stamping fee (cash only in USD or VND) before joining the line at the Landing Visa counter.

After Completing Immigration Procedures

Once the Immigration Officer stamps your passport (certifying that you have successfully completed clearing immigration at Noi Bai), you will proceed to:

  1. Baggage Claim: Check the electronic screens to find the correct carousel for your flight.

  2. Customs:

    • Green Lane (Nothing to Declare): For passengers with no goods to declare.

    • Red Lane (Goods to Declare): For passengers carrying items that exceed the duty-free limit or require declaration.

  3. Arrival Hall Exit: After clearing Customs, you will enter the public hall, where you can find currency exchange booths, SIM card vendors, taxis, buses, or your pre-booked transportation.
